Benefits of Using a Veterans Disability Lawyer

Veterans with service-connected disabilities are entitled to tax-free payments. The amount of compensation is determined by the severity of disability.

If you are denied VA benefits You have three options for re-evaluating the decision. A veteran disability lawyer who is experienced can help you navigate the process.

Fees

If you’re a veteran who suffered a serious illness or injury during your service in the military and you’re eligible to disability compensation. It’s important to have enough evidence that your medical condition is due to service-related ailments.

If your claim for disability benefits is denied, then you’ll need to file an appeal. You should hire an attorney accredited by the Department of Veterans Affairs to represent you.

Accredited VA attorneys have met certain requirements. They must accept to only work on cases involving veterans. They must also follow VA guidelines on the way they bill clients. These guidelines include not charging for the filing of an initial claim, and only paying if they successfully win back payment for their client.

Depending on the situation your lawyer may have to employ an expert in vocational or medical issues to verify the claims you’re making. The fees of these experts are not included in your attorney’s fee contract and you must be aware of any potential charges that could be associated with your case prior to hiring the lawyer.

Veterans Representation at the Court of Appeals

veterans disability lawsuit who have had their claims denied by the VA can appeal. An experienced veterans disability attorney can assist you in determining the reason for your denial as well as the best method of appealing. They can also assist you build a medical case to support your claim. This is a difficult process and requires the right expertise to grasp.

A lawyer will work on an agreed-upon contingency fee basis which means that you don’t have to pay a penny unless you win your case. It is important to carefully go through the retainer agreement of an attorney prior to deciding to hire one.

A lawyer can also assist you with any other demands that require expert opinions or other types of evidence. This is a valuable assistance, as it could be difficult for veterans to get the information they need and prove their eligibility.

If your claim is rejected by the Board of veterans disability lawsuits Appeals, you can request an appearance before the U.S. Court of Appeals for Veterans Claims (CAVC). A veteran’s disability attorney can assist you in this request, and can also represent you against government attorneys. A qualified lawyer could be capable of convincing CAVC that you are entitled to attorney fees under the Equal Access to Justice Act. These fees are not taken out of the back pay you receive.

Higher-Level Review

A higher-level review is an appeal to a senior VA claims adjudicator, who will examine your case to determine if the original decision should be changed. This procedure is utilized to determine if the original decision was incorrectly interpreted. It can also be used when a lower level adjudicator failed to perform the VA’s obligation to assist in processing your claim.
